Aten VS0801HB 8-Port True 4K HDMI Switch

  • Allows up to 8 HDMI sources to be connected to one HDMI display
  • Superior video quality – True 4K resolutions of 4K x 2K @ 60 Hz (4:4:4) and standard 1080p (1920 x 1080 @ 60 Hz)
  • HDMI 2.0 (3D, Deep Color, 4K); HDCP 2.2 compliant
  • Built-in bi-directional RS-232 serial port for high-end system control

Aten VS0801HB 8-Port True 4K HDMI Switch is designed for applications that require the routing of 8 sources to one compatible display device. It supports video resolutions up to True 4K (4096 x 2160 @ 60Hz 4:4:4), data rates up to 18 Gbps, 3D, Deep Color up to 12-bit, and HD lossless audio formats. The VS0801HB features Auto Switching modes for auto port selection. Multiple convenient control options include front panel pushbuttons, bi-directional RS-232, IR, and auto switch, allowing for easy integration.

Engineered to meet today’s demand of True 4K signal transmission and user-oriented design, the ATEN VS0801HB is a powerful solution for a wide range of settings, such as home theater, meeting rooms, trade shows, and shopping centers.
